Architectural Design and Structure
The design of 375 pearl st is distinctive and often described as bold and utilitarian. Unlike traditional glass skyscrapers that dominate modern skylines, this building features a more solid, rectangular form with a strong structural presence.
Key architectural features include:
-
A massive tower structure with a dark, industrial-style exterior
-
Large floor plates designed for high-density office use
-
Functional design focused on efficiency rather than ornamentation
-
A layout built to support communication and data infrastructure
The building reflects a period in architecture where practicality and technological requirements influenced design choices as much as aesthetics.
Historical Background
375 Pearl St was originally developed during a time when New York City was expanding its telecommunications and corporate infrastructure. The building was designed to support high-capacity operations, making it suitable for companies requiring advanced communication systems and large office environments.
Over time, it has housed various organizations, especially those involved in technology, communications, and government-related services. Its long-standing presence demonstrates its adaptability in a constantly changing urban economy.
